Transaction 59d3fc97b4933182ca71e5cbd8548a8695572b5f978717ce45b09a3bad3e24d3

1 Input
2 Outputs
  • 59d3fc97b4933182ca71e5cbd8548a8695572b5f978717ce45b09a3bad3e24d3:0
  • value  63101544
    address  1GrsHjiEmBUfhYwdsMbzMLENxtTCgNsMZo
  • 59d3fc97b4933182ca71e5cbd8548a8695572b5f978717ce45b09a3bad3e24d3:1
  • value  1959240748
    address  12EctsfTig5U9CPE2rQSwWy2ZWzAosDAoS